If the reports are true, that would mean AMD is ahead of its own plans. At the end of last month, AMD executive Ben Anixter said that while silicon was running at the company, samples would not go out to its "infrastructure partners" - that is to say the big Taiwanese firms, until the next quarter.
If AMD is demonstrating Hammer, then we'd expect it to be showing it off to select customers.
Xbit Labs also reports that AMD will show Clawhammer to people at next month's CeBIT 2002 show in Hannover, Germany.
We'd think this is entirely possible - AMD often uses CeBIT to show off its latest developments.
Xbit Labs also says that the volume Clawhammers and Hammers will use a special HIS metal cooler which will also act as protection against ordinary damage.
Clawhammer is supposed to launch towards the end of this year and will be produced at the 3400+ speed, according to previous disclosures.
